Alert: ReceiptMailerBacklog fired on the Tindervale donations service. It means the Gratitude mailer queue has been above 500 pending receipts for 15+ minutes — donors aren't getting their tax receipts promptly, and support tickets tend to follow fast. Usual culprits: the SMTP relay pod stuck in a crash loop, or a template render error poisoning the queue. When you review the fix PR, please check the retry backoff didn't get dropped again. Triage steps and queue-drain commands live on the page below.

wiki page, baguf-kahap: https://confluence.tolvaqsys.internal/browse/display/projects/8d5f528f

INTERNAL MEMO — Heads of Department

Re: Logistics Provider Change

Effective next quarter, Arlow Distribution replaces Penhale Carriers as our primary logistics provider. Reasons: repeated delivery failures in the Nordvik corridor and a 12% cost saving under the new contract. Department heads should update supplier references in their systems and brief teams by Friday. Ops will circulate the cutover schedule separately. A confidential item on our wider plans follows below.

management briefing: The renewal with Ralwynax Holdings closes at $20 million a year, 15 percent below the last contract. Project Oliath slips by one quarter because of the audit delay.

## Changelog — TariffKit 4.2.0

Changed defaults: the fee engine now rounds surcharges half-up instead of truncating, and the fallback zone table ships enabled. Existing overrides are untouched, but any environment relying on implicit values will see different fee totals after upgrade. If pages fire about fee mismatches tonight, check overrides first. The new default configuration applied to unpinned environments is as follows.

service settings:
[sorys]
port = 8000
team = eliius
host = sorys.novacstack.example
region = south-3
access_code = ac_f66665
timeout_ms = 250

## Tuning

The receipt mailer (Almsgate) batches donation receipts and sends through the Thornquay relay. On-call: if the queue backs up, resist the urge to crank batch size — the relay rate-limits per connection, and bigger batches just mean bigger retries. Scale worker count first, then shorten the flush interval. Dedupe window must stay longer than the retry horizon or donors get duplicate receipts, which generates tickets. All knobs live in one place and are read at worker start. Current production values follow.

tuning table, kajop-yafof:
QUOTAS = {
    "wenath": 10,
    "ulaael": 5,
}